Who We Are: M-KOPA Solar, headquartered in Nairobi, Kenya, is the global
leader of "pay-as-you-go" energy for off-grid customers.
The success of M-KOPA (M= mobile, KOPA= to borrow) stems from making solar products affordable to low-income households on a pay-per-use instalment plan.
Customers acquire solar
systems for a small deposit and then purchase daily usage "credits"
for Ksh 50, or less than the price of traditional kerosene lighting.
After one year of payments customers own their solar systems outright and can
upgrade to more power.
All revenues are collected in
real-time via mobile money systems (such as M-PESA in Kenya) and embedded GSM
sensors in each solar system allow M-KOPA to monitor real time performance and
regulate usage based upon payments.
This connected design means
that M-KOPA is processing vast amounts of data (i.e. over 10,000 mobile
payments per day) via the company's proprietary cloud platform, M-KOPANET.
As of November, 2016 M-KOPA employs
over 1000 full time staff across East Africa and sells through a network of
over 1,000 direct sales agents. It has also commenced licensing its technology
to partners in other markets.
M-KOPA has been recognised
for its pioneering business mode and scale, notably winning the 2015 Zayed
Future Energy Prize, being selected as the top New Energy Pioneer at the 2014
Bloomberg New Energy Finance awards and earning the 2013 FT/IFC Excellence in
Sustainable Finance Award.
M-KOPA has also successfully
tested a range of new products that leverage its relationship with customers,
and M-KOPA’s unique competencies in mobile telecommunications and ICT.
To ensure that the research
and development of new products add value to (and do not distract from) its
core business, M-KOPA is establishing the M-KOPA Labs.
The Labs will be a dedicated
business unit within M-KOPA that will define and test extensions of the M-KOPA
asset-based credit model for off-grid-power to new products and services.
